Dubia roaches are a great feeder insect for many pet reptiles and amphibians that prefer larger prey items. Best of all, they are easily and economically bred providing a virtually unlimited food source for your pets! Here's how to breed dubia roaches with the Josh's Frogs Dubia Roach Breeding Kit.
The Josh's Frogs Dubia Roach Breeding Kit contains 15 egg flats, a brick of coconut fiber, 10 male and 25 female adult roaches, as well as 100 - 1/2-3/4 inch dubia. Adult dubias will breed right off the bat, and some females will be carrying offspring already! The smaller roaches will mature and breed over the next 6 months, ensuring you don't have a gap in production when your adults die off from old age.
In addition to the kit, you'll want to get a large Sterilite tub or an equivalent bin, such as a 56 quart container. The smooth sides of the clear containers ensure your roaches don't climb out!

Hydrate the coconut fiber brick in reverse osmosis or distilled water, then squeeze out any excess until water does not run out. Place all the substrate in the container, then add the egg crates, making sure to alternate the way they are stacked. Many customers prefer to add springtails or isopods to the substrate to help keep the dubia colony clean.
Food then needs to be added to the enclosure. We've found that using a paper plate to put food on keeps the substrate cleaner, until the roaches have bred and the population has grown. Feed Josh's Frogs Roach Rations along with fresh fruits and vegetables—table scraps are great! At Josh's Frogs, we've had the best luck with oranges and bananas. Dump in the roaches, and you're all set!

For best results, mist daily and aim for about 60% humidity and a temperature in the low-mid 80s. If you have a small child or cat at home, you may want to cut numerous small holes in the lid. Otherwise, the lid can be left off. You'll begin to see baby roaches quickly.
